The Discomfort Factor: Is Lasik Surgical Procedure Truly Unpleasant?
Is Lasik surgical treatment truly as uncomfortable as some people say? The fact is, many patients experience very little discomfort throughout the treatment.
Surgeons use numbing eye decreases, so you won't really feel any kind of sharp pain. You might notice pressure or an experience of pulling, but it's usually brief. The laser itself works promptly-- commonly in just a few mins per eye-- so any kind of sensations you feel pass promptly.
Later, you may experience some mild discomfort, like an abrasive sensation or minor inflammation, however this generally fades within a couple of hours. Your physician will give support on managing any kind of discomfort post-surgery.
Comprehending Healing: For How Long Does It Truly Take?
The length of time does it require to fully recover from Lasik surgical treatment? The majority of people notice enhanced vision within a day, however total recovery can take around 3 to six months.
In the initial couple of days, you might experience some dryness, glare, or halos around lights, however these symptoms typically fade promptly. You'll have follow-up appointments to guarantee your eyes are healing appropriately.
It's important to follow your medical professional's post-operative care directions, which may consist of using suggested eye drops and preventing strenuous activities.
A lot of patients can go back to function within a couple of days, however it's ideal to give your eyes enough time to adjust.
Candidateship Confusion: That Is a Good Candidate for Lasik?
After comprehending the recovery process, it is necessary to consider whether you're a suitable prospect for Lasik surgery.
Commonly, great prospects are at least 18 years old and have steady vision for at the very least a year. If you're myopic, farsighted, or have astigmatism, you might certify.
Nonetheless, particular problems like serious dry eyes, glaucoma, or corneal conditions might disqualify you. You ought to likewise avoid Lasik if you're expectant or nursing, as hormone adjustments can affect your vision.
A detailed eye exam with a certified specialist will certainly aid establish your eligibility.
